Abstract EN

The practice of female genital mutilations continues to be recurrent in African communities despite the campaigns, fights, and laws to ban it.

A survey was carried out in infants and young girls at the General Hospital of Abobo in Cote D’Ivoire.

The purpose of the study was to describe the epidemiological aspects and clinical findings related to FGM in young patients.

Four hundred nine (409) females aged from 1 to 12 years and their mothers entered the study after their consent.

The results were that 60/409 patients (15%) were cut.

The majority of the young females came from Muslim families (97%); the earlier age at FGM procedure in patients is less than 5 years: 87%.

Amongst 409 mothers, 250 women underwent FGM which had other daughters cut.

Women were mainly involved in the FGM and their motivations were virginity, chastity, body cleanliness, and fear of clitoris similar to penis.

Only WHO types I and II were met.

If there were no incidental events occurred at the time of the procedure, the obstetrical future of these young females would be compromised.

With FGM being a harmful practice, health professionals and NGOs must unite their efforts in people education to abandon the procedure.
